Battleships-Cruisers.co.uk Royal Navy Cruisers Early Frigates HMS Raleigh

[UP] - HMS Shah - HMS Raleigh - HMS Inconstant

HMS Raleigh was designed by Sir Edward Reed built at Chatham dockyard and laid down in 1871 and and launched 1st March 1873 and completed 1874. Although not part of a class it had similarities to HMS Inconstant and HMS Shah all designed by Sir Edward Reed.   HMS Raleigh was built with two layers of 3 inch timber with the first being applied vertically and the second being horizontal.  then coppered over.  The main armament of HMS Raleigh were two 9 pounder chase guns which were fitted at the extremities of the ship.  and on the upper deck there were four 64 pounders in truck mounts.  On the main deck were mounted 7 inch guns on the broadsides.  In 1884  HMS Raleigh was re armed with  eight 6 inch Breach loading guns  and eight 5 inch breach loading guns and 12 Machine guns plus Two TC.s from the previous armament only eight of the 7 inch MLRs broadside remained, 

HMS Ralirgh sail design was not similar to any other ship in the Navy with her lower and  topsail  were on the scale of a 2nd class frigate with the topgallants and royals were the equivalent to the largest ships sails. This made her sails not interchangeable with any other ship in the Royal Navy.

Displacement: 5200 tons,  Speed 15.3 knots  Crew 530
